Welcome at Post Office Lane

Welcome by Reko-Rennie

Reko Rennie

Post Office Lane, corner 172 Victoria Street, Richmond

 

Welcome is a bold and vibrant text based artwork which uses the word or idea of ‘welcome’ in multiple languages and fonts.

This work makes reference to the various countries around the world that represent the diversity of our community. Included in this welcome is the word ‘Womenjika’, a welcome in the language of the Traditional Owners of the Melbourne area, the Boon Wurrung and Wurundjeri peoples of the Kulin Nation.

Reko Rennie is an interdisciplinary artist who explores his Aboriginal identity through contemporary mediums. Rennie’s art incorporates his association to the Kamilaroi people, using traditional geometric patterning that represents his community.

Through his art, Rennie provokes discussion surrounding Indigenous culture and identity in contemporary urban environments.


Welcome is in Post Office Lane, located off Victoria Street in Richmond. The work was produced as part of Council’s upgrade of the laneway and was completed in July 2014.
